Description Christian Brueffer 2005-02-10 13:10:22 UTC
	This patch updates security/scanssh to version 2.0.

	The program currently crashes 5.x and 6.x SMP machines,
	this update will hopefully help people to easily reproduce
	these crashes.

	Changelog:
	o Supports open proxy detection.
	o High performance by using libevent.
